Description
Vine Cottage is a cottage dating to the 17th century with alterations and a brick facing from the 18th century. It is timber-framed, with a later red brick facing. The roof is old-tiled and half-hipped to the right, featuring three 19th-century gabled dormers with casement windows. A stack is located off-centre to the right at the rear, and a further stack is on the left-hand side. The front has three framed bays. The windows are a 2-light segmental headed casement on the right, a central 4-light casement, and a 3-light segmental headed casement on the left. A 20th-century gabled porch with a boarded door is situated on the left.
